色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

PHP MySQL按月份分類查詢方法(輕松實現數據分析與統計)

傅智翔2年前50瀏覽0評論

在進行數據分析與統計時,經常需要按照時間維度進行分類查詢。而按照月份進行分類查詢是一種常見的需求。本文將介紹PHP MySQL按月份分類查詢的技巧,幫助讀者輕松實現數據分析與統計。

1. 準備數據庫表格

在進行MySQL按月份分類查詢之前,需要先準備好數據庫表格。下面是一個示例表格:

CREATE TABLE `sales` (t(11) NOT NULL AUTO_INCREMENT,

`date` date NOT NULL,ountal(10,2) NOT NULL,

PRIMARY KEY (`id`)noDB DEFAULT CHARSET=utf8;

ount字段表示銷售金額。

2. 按月份查詢

按照月份進行查詢,可以使用MySQL的YEAR()和MONTH()函數。下面是一個示例查詢語句:

onthountount

FROM sales

GROUP BY YEAR(date), MONTH(date)

ORDER BY YEAR(date), MONTH(date);

該查詢語句將按照年份和月份進行分組,統計每個月的銷售總金額。結果將按照年份和月份的升序排列。

3. 按季度查詢

按照季度進行查詢,可以使用MySQL的QUARTER()函數。下面是一個示例查詢語句:

ountount

FROM sales

GROUP BY YEAR(date), QUARTER(date)

ORDER BY YEAR(date), QUARTER(date);

該查詢語句將按照年份和季度進行分組,統計每個季度的銷售總金額。結果將按照年份和季度的升序排列。

4. 按年份查詢

按照年份進行查詢,可以使用MySQL的YEAR()函數。下面是一個示例查詢語句:

ountount

FROM sales

GROUP BY YEAR(date)

ORDER BY YEAR(date);

該查詢語句將按照年份進行分組,統計每年的銷售總金額。結果將按照年份的升序排列。

5. 按月份查詢并顯示月份名稱

如果需要在結果中顯示月份名稱而不是月份數字,可以使用MySQL的MONTHNAME()函數。下面是一個示例查詢語句:

onthountount

FROM sales

GROUP BY YEAR(date), MONTH(date)

ORDER BY YEAR(date), MONTH(date);

該查詢語句將按照年份和月份進行分組,統計每個月的銷售總金額,并顯示月份名稱。結果將按照年份和月份的升序排列。

6. 按月份查詢并顯示季度

如果需要在結果中顯示季度而不是月份,可以使用MySQL的QUARTER()函數。下面是一個示例查詢語句:

ountount

FROM sales

GROUP BY YEAR(date), QUARTER(date)

ORDER BY YEAR(date), QUARTER(date);

該查詢語句將按照年份和季度進行分組,統計每個季度的銷售總金額,并顯示季度。結果將按照年份和季度的升序排列。

7. 總結

本文介紹了PHP MySQL按月份分類查詢的技巧,包括按月份、季度和年份進行查詢,并顯示月份名稱和季度。這些技巧可以幫助讀者輕松實現數據分析與統計。